Mdina

Mdina, the Silent City, is Maltas ancient walled capital perched on a hill in the center of the island. Dating back over 4,000 years with Phoenician, Roman, Arab, and Norman influences, this fortified medieval town is one of Europes finest preserved examples of an ancient walled city. Cars are banned (except for residents), contributing to its timeless, tranquil atmosphere. Game of Thrones fans will recognize it as a filming location for Kings Landing.

Entrance Fee

Free

Free to walk around. Individual attractions (cathedral, dungeons, museums) have separate fees 5-10 EUR

Best Time to Visit

Early morning or late afternoon to avoid day-trip crowds and enjoy the peaceful atmosphere. Evening visits offer a magical atmosphere with fewer tourists. Allow 2-4 hours for exploration.

How to Get There

30 minutes by bus from Valletta (routes 51, 52, 53). By taxi approximately 15-25 EUR from the airport. Parking available outside the walls as cars are not permitted inside.

What to Expect

A perfectly preserved medieval walled city with narrow winding streets. Baroque St Pauls Cathedral dominating the skyline. Noble palaces and historic houses. Panoramic views from the bastions. A peaceful, car-free atmosphere unlike anywhere else in Malta.

Mdina earned the nickname Silent City because cars are banned within its walls (except for the few hundred residents). Without traffic noise, the narrow medieval streets maintain an almost eerie tranquility, especially outside peak tourist hours.

Yes, Mdina was used as a filming location for King's Landing in the first season of Game of Thrones. The iconic Mdina Gate appears in several scenes. Fans of the show often visit to see these recognizable locations.

Travel Tips

Useful tips for visiting Mdina

Enter through the impressive Mdina Gate for the full experience. Wear comfortable shoes for cobblestone streets. Visit Bastion Square for panoramic views of Malta. Try traditional imqaret (date pastries) at Fontanella Tea Garden. The adjacent town of Rabat has catacombs worth visiting.
